We are looking for a qualified teacher or Early Years Professional to deliver our Early Development Groups and support our families.

Our Early Development Groups form the core of our early services and enable parents and carers to learn techniques to scaffold their child’s pre-school development, in a supportive and structured environment.

The groups are for up to five children with Down syndrome and their parent/carer and focus on developing a range of areas: fine and gross motor skills, communication skills, cognitive development and social and emotional awareness, and are carefully structured to support each child’s and parent’s learning.
